In 9th place and scoring 9 points:
Jónsi - Grow Till Tall
Submitted by:
Have I listened to the artist before? Yes
Have I listened to the song before? No
Comments:
I do like a bit of Sigur Rós from time to time but usually in small-ish doses. Musically they’re usually gorgeous but Jónsi’s trembling falsetto, technically impressive though it may be, is not always the easiest voice listen to. And it’s the same with this song – very moving and stirring melody (and, as is often the case with Sigur Rós, it’s the thrilling crescendo that’s the high point of the song) but the vocal makes it a little difficult to love. Still a good shout overall, though.
